About SoundHound AI Inc

SoundHound AI, Inc. is a leading innovator in voice artificial intelligence, specializing in conversational intelligence technology. The company develops a platform that allows businesses to add custom voice assistants and natural language processing capabilities to their products and services, ranging from in-car systems and smart speakers to mobile apps and IoT devices. SoundHound's core technology, including its proprietary speech recognition and natural language understanding models, aims to enable fast, accurate, and deeply integrated voice AI experiences across various industries.

About Vanguard Total World Stock Index Fund ETF

VT is a foundational, low-cost ETF that seeks to track the FTSE Global All Cap Index, providing exposure to nearly 10,000 stocks across developed and emerging markets worldwide, including the United States. It serves as a single-ticker solution for total global equity diversification, capturing approximately 98% of the world's investable market capitalization.
